• 
    <ul id="o6k0g"></ul>
    <ul id="o6k0g"></ul>

    基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備技術(shù)

    技術(shù)編號(hào):37112250 閱讀:39 留言:0更新日期:2023-04-01 05:09
    本申請(qǐng)涉及一種基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備。所述軟件架構(gòu)包括:信號(hào)轉(zhuǎn)換模塊,用于將控制器域網(wǎng)信號(hào)和邏輯運(yùn)算信號(hào)進(jìn)行相互轉(zhuǎn)換;原子服務(wù)模塊,用于提供基礎(chǔ)服務(wù)信號(hào);邏輯運(yùn)算模塊,用于接收所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ào),并執(zhí)行與所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ào)對(duì)應(yīng)的邏輯運(yùn)算,得到運(yùn)算后的邏輯運(yùn)算信號(hào);運(yùn)行模塊,用于向所述邏輯運(yùn)算模塊提供服務(wù)調(diào)用接口,并根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到的所述控制器域網(wǎng)信號(hào)運(yùn)行服務(wù)。采用本軟件架構(gòu)能夠?qū)⑵嚫鞴δ芊?wù)的模塊化進(jìn)行解耦處理,降低了汽車服務(wù)各模塊間的耦合性。汽車服務(wù)各模塊間的耦合性。汽車服務(wù)各模塊間的耦合性。

    【技術(shù)實(shí)現(xiàn)步驟摘要】
    基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備


    [0001]本申請(qǐng)涉及整車控制
    ,特別是涉及一種基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備。

    技術(shù)介紹

    [0002]隨著汽車行業(yè)的快速發(fā)展,對(duì)于汽車的智能化需求也不斷提升,傳統(tǒng)的汽車軟件架構(gòu)顯得捉襟見(jiàn)肘。
    [0003]目前,傳統(tǒng)汽車應(yīng)用層軟件架構(gòu)為模塊化信號(hào)連接架構(gòu),以模塊化作為軟件組件,使用信號(hào)作為單一連接方式,各模塊間相互冗余、相互關(guān)聯(lián)調(diào)用、耦合度高,會(huì)導(dǎo)致汽車軟件架構(gòu)擴(kuò)展性差、開(kāi)發(fā)成本高等問(wèn)題。

    技術(shù)實(shí)現(xiàn)思路

    [0004]基于此,提供一種基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備,改善現(xiàn)有技術(shù)中汽車軟件架構(gòu)高冗余性和高耦合性的問(wèn)題。
    [0005]第一方面,提供一種基于整車域控的軟件架構(gòu),所述軟件架構(gòu)包括:
    [0006]信號(hào)轉(zhuǎn)換模塊,用于將控制器域網(wǎng)信號(hào)和邏輯運(yùn)算信號(hào)進(jìn)行相互轉(zhuǎn)換;
    [0007]原子服務(wù)模塊,用于提供基礎(chǔ)服務(wù)信號(hào);
    [0008]邏輯運(yùn)算模塊,用于接收所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ào),并執(zhí)行與所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ào)對(duì)應(yīng)的邏輯運(yùn)算,得到運(yùn)算后的邏輯運(yùn)算信號(hào);
    [0009]運(yùn)行模塊,用于向所述邏輯運(yùn)算模塊提供服務(wù)調(diào)用接口,并根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到的所述控制器域網(wǎng)信號(hào)運(yùn)行服務(wù)。
    [0010]在其中一個(gè)實(shí)施例中,所述運(yùn)行模塊還用于根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到的以太網(wǎng)信號(hào)運(yùn)行所述服務(wù)。
    [0011]在其中一個(gè)實(shí)施例中,還包括:/>[0012]輸入接口,用于將來(lái)自于所述信號(hào)轉(zhuǎn)換模塊的所述邏輯運(yùn)算信號(hào)傳輸至邏輯運(yùn)算模塊,和/或?qū)⑺鲆蕴W(wǎng)信號(hào)傳輸至所述原子服務(wù)模塊;
    [0013]輸出接口,用于將運(yùn)算后的邏輯運(yùn)算信號(hào)傳輸至所述信號(hào)轉(zhuǎn)換模塊,和/或?qū)⒔?jīng)過(guò)所述原子服務(wù)模塊運(yùn)算后的以太網(wǎng)信號(hào)傳輸至所述運(yùn)行模塊。
    [0014]在其中一個(gè)實(shí)施例中,還包括:
    [0015]服務(wù)拆分模塊,用于將所述服務(wù)分別部署到與所述服務(wù)的類型信息相對(duì)應(yīng)的網(wǎng)絡(luò)場(chǎng)景,其中,所述類型信息包括通過(guò)所述以太網(wǎng)信號(hào)傳輸?shù)牡谝环?wù)和通過(guò)所述控制器域網(wǎng)傳輸?shù)牡诙?wù),所述第二服務(wù)包括由一種或多種所述第一服務(wù)組成的組合服務(wù)。
    [0016]在其中一個(gè)實(shí)施例中,所述原子服務(wù)模塊還用于提供所述第一服務(wù);
    [0017]所述邏輯運(yùn)算模塊還用于提供所述第二服務(wù);
    [0018]所述網(wǎng)絡(luò)場(chǎng)景包括以太網(wǎng)場(chǎng)景和控制器域網(wǎng)場(chǎng)景,其中,所述第一服務(wù)和所述以太網(wǎng)場(chǎng)景相對(duì)應(yīng),所述第二服務(wù)和所述控制器域網(wǎng)場(chǎng)景相對(duì)應(yīng)。
    [0019]在其中一個(gè)實(shí)施例中,所述運(yùn)行模塊包括:
    [0020]時(shí)序調(diào)度單元,用于根據(jù)預(yù)設(shè)的調(diào)度時(shí)序表對(duì)所述服務(wù)進(jìn)行管理調(diào)度,其中,所述調(diào)度時(shí)序表按照所述服務(wù)的優(yōu)先級(jí)進(jìn)行配置。
    [0021]第二方面,提供了一種基于整車域控的信號(hào)處理方法,所述方法包括:
    [0022]若接收到控制器域網(wǎng)信號(hào),則將所述控制器域網(wǎng)信號(hào)進(jìn)行信號(hào)轉(zhuǎn)換,得到邏輯運(yùn)算信號(hào);
    [0023]獲取基礎(chǔ)服務(wù)信號(hào),根據(jù)所述基礎(chǔ)服務(wù)信號(hào)和所述邏輯運(yùn)算信號(hào)執(zhí)行對(duì)應(yīng)的邏輯運(yùn)算,得到運(yùn)算后的邏輯運(yùn)算信號(hào);
    [0024]將所述運(yùn)算后的邏輯運(yùn)算信號(hào)進(jìn)行信號(hào)轉(zhuǎn)換,得到轉(zhuǎn)換后的控制器域網(wǎng)信號(hào),并根據(jù)所述轉(zhuǎn)換后的控制器域網(wǎng)運(yùn)行服務(wù)。
    [0025]在其中一個(gè)實(shí)施例中,還包括:
    [0026]若接收到以太網(wǎng)信號(hào),則獲取與所述以太網(wǎng)信號(hào)對(duì)應(yīng)的所述基礎(chǔ)服務(wù)信號(hào),運(yùn)行與所述基礎(chǔ)服務(wù)信號(hào)對(duì)應(yīng)的服務(wù)。
    [0027]第三方面,提供了一種汽車,所述汽車采用第一方面的實(shí)施例中任意一例所述的基于整車域控的軟件架構(gòu)和/或第二方面的實(shí)施例中任意一例所述的信號(hào)處理方法。
    [0028]第四方面,提供了一種計(jì)算機(jī)設(shè)備,包括存儲(chǔ)器、處理器及存儲(chǔ)在存儲(chǔ)器上并可在處理器上運(yùn)行的計(jì)算機(jī)程序,所述處理器執(zhí)行所述計(jì)算機(jī)程序時(shí)實(shí)現(xiàn)第一方面的實(shí)施例中任意一例所述的基于整車域控的軟件架構(gòu)和/或第二方面的實(shí)施例中任意一例所述的信號(hào)處理方法。
    [0029]第五方面,提供了一種一種計(jì)算機(jī)可讀存儲(chǔ)介質(zhì),其上存儲(chǔ)有計(jì)算機(jī)程序,所述計(jì)算機(jī)程序被處理器執(zhí)行時(shí)實(shí)現(xiàn)第一方面的實(shí)施例中任意一例所述的基于整車域控的軟件架構(gòu)和/或第二方面的實(shí)施例中任意一例所述的信號(hào)處理方法。
    [0030]上述基于整車域控的軟件架構(gòu)、信號(hào)處理方法、汽車和設(shè)備,通過(guò)信號(hào)轉(zhuǎn)換模塊將控制器域網(wǎng)信號(hào)和邏輯運(yùn)算信號(hào)進(jìn)行相互轉(zhuǎn)換,以使應(yīng)用軟件層面能夠兼容汽車電子元件的控制器域網(wǎng)信號(hào);通過(guò)原子服務(wù)模塊提供基礎(chǔ)服務(wù)信號(hào),以使基礎(chǔ)的應(yīng)用服務(wù)能夠相互獨(dú)立、靈活調(diào)用;通過(guò)邏輯運(yùn)算模塊執(zhí)行邏輯運(yùn)算的算法,能夠?qū)崿F(xiàn)高復(fù)雜度的服務(wù)或?qū)⒒A(chǔ)服務(wù)進(jìn)行靈活地組合調(diào)用;通過(guò)運(yùn)行模塊提供服務(wù)調(diào)用接口來(lái)發(fā)送和接收控制器域網(wǎng)信號(hào)來(lái)運(yùn)行并實(shí)現(xiàn)對(duì)應(yīng)服務(wù)。通過(guò)所述的軟件架構(gòu)將各功能服務(wù)的模塊化解耦處理,降低了汽車服務(wù)各模塊間的耦合性,避免了各模塊間的冗余問(wèn)題。
    附圖說(shuō)明
    [0031]圖1為一個(gè)實(shí)施例中基于整車域控的軟件架構(gòu)示意圖;
    [0032]圖2為另一個(gè)實(shí)施例中基于整車域控的軟件架構(gòu)示意圖;
    [0033]圖3為一個(gè)實(shí)施例中基于整車域控的信號(hào)處理方法的流程示意圖;
    [0034]圖4為一個(gè)實(shí)施例中計(jì)算機(jī)設(shè)備的內(nèi)部結(jié)構(gòu)圖。
    具體實(shí)施方式
    [0035]為了使本申請(qǐng)的目的、技術(shù)方案及優(yōu)點(diǎn)更加清楚明白,以下結(jié)合附圖及實(shí)施例,對(duì)本申請(qǐng)進(jìn)行進(jìn)一步詳細(xì)說(shuō)明。應(yīng)當(dāng)理解,此處描述的具體實(shí)施例僅僅用以解釋本申請(qǐng),并不
    用于限定本申請(qǐng)。
    [0036]在本申請(qǐng)的描述中,需要說(shuō)明的是,除非另有明確的規(guī)定和限定,術(shù)語(yǔ)“安裝”、“相連”、“連接”應(yīng)做廣義理解,例如,可以是固定連接,也可以是可拆卸連接,或一體地連接;可以是機(jī)械連接,也可以是電連接或可以相互通訊;可以是直接相連,也可以通過(guò)中間媒介間接相連,可以是兩個(gè)元件內(nèi)部的連通或兩個(gè)元件的相互作用關(guān)系。術(shù)語(yǔ)“第一”、“第二”僅用于描述目的,而不能理解為指示或暗示相對(duì)重要性或者隱含指明所指示的技術(shù)特征的數(shù)量。由此,限定有“第一”、“第二”的特征可以明示或者隱含地包括一個(gè)或者更多個(gè)所述特征。在本申請(qǐng)的描述中,“多個(gè)”的含義是兩個(gè)或兩個(gè)以上,除非另有明確具體的限定。對(duì)于本領(lǐng)域的普通技術(shù)人員而言,可以根據(jù)具體情況理解上述術(shù)語(yǔ)在本申請(qǐng)中的具體含義。
    [0037]本申請(qǐng)?zhí)峁┑幕谡囉蚩氐能浖軜?gòu),可以應(yīng)用于新能源電動(dòng)汽車的域控環(huán)境中,其中,域控環(huán)境包括但不限于以三大域控(整車域、座艙域、智駕域)為主控,區(qū)域控制單元為輔控。以整車域控制單元作為軟件載體為例進(jìn)行說(shuō)明,該軟件架構(gòu)包括信號(hào)轉(zhuǎn)換模塊,用于將控制器域網(wǎng)信號(hào)和邏輯運(yùn)算信號(hào)進(jìn)行相互轉(zhuǎn)換;原子服務(wù)模塊,用于提供基礎(chǔ)服務(wù)信號(hào);邏輯運(yùn)算模塊,用于接收所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ào),并執(zhí)行與所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ào)對(duì)應(yīng)的邏輯運(yùn)算,得到運(yùn)算后的邏輯運(yùn)算信號(hào);運(yùn)行模塊,用于向所述邏輯運(yùn)算模塊提供服務(wù)調(diào)用接口,并根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到本文檔來(lái)自技高網(wǎng)...

    【技術(shù)保護(hù)點(diǎn)】

    【技術(shù)特征摘要】
    1.一種基于整車域控的軟件架構(gòu),其特征在于,包括:信號(hào)轉(zhuǎn)換模塊,用于將控制器域網(wǎng)信號(hào)和邏輯運(yùn)算信號(hào)進(jìn)行相互轉(zhuǎn)換;原子服務(wù)模塊,用于提供基礎(chǔ)服務(wù)信號(hào);邏輯運(yùn)算模塊,用于接收所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ào),并執(zhí)行與所述邏輯運(yùn)算信號(hào)和所述基礎(chǔ)服務(wù)信號(hào)對(duì)應(yīng)的邏輯運(yùn)算,得到運(yùn)算后的邏輯運(yùn)算信號(hào);運(yùn)行模塊,用于向所述邏輯運(yùn)算模塊提供服務(wù)調(diào)用接口,并根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到的所述控制器域網(wǎng)信號(hào)運(yùn)行服務(wù)。2.根據(jù)權(quán)利要求1所述的基于整車域控的軟件架構(gòu),其特征在于,所述運(yùn)行模塊還用于根據(jù)從所述服務(wù)調(diào)用接口發(fā)送和接收到的以太網(wǎng)信號(hào)運(yùn)行所述服務(wù)。3.根據(jù)權(quán)利要求2所述的基于整車域控的軟件架構(gòu),其特征在于,還包括:輸入接口,用于將來(lái)自于所述信號(hào)轉(zhuǎn)換模塊的所述邏輯運(yùn)算信號(hào)傳輸至邏輯運(yùn)算模塊,和/或?qū)⑺鲆蕴W(wǎng)信號(hào)傳輸至所述原子服務(wù)模塊;輸出接口,用于將運(yùn)算后的邏輯運(yùn)算信號(hào)傳輸至所述信號(hào)轉(zhuǎn)換模塊,和/或?qū)⒔?jīng)過(guò)所述原子服務(wù)模塊運(yùn)算后的以太網(wǎng)信號(hào)傳輸至所述運(yùn)行模塊。4.根據(jù)權(quán)利要求2所述的基于整車域控的軟件架構(gòu),其特征在于,還包括:服務(wù)拆分模塊,用于將所述服務(wù)分別部署到與所述服務(wù)的類型信息相對(duì)應(yīng)的網(wǎng)絡(luò)場(chǎng)景,其中,所述類型信息包括通過(guò)所述以太網(wǎng)信號(hào)傳輸?shù)牡谝环?wù)和通過(guò)所述控制器域網(wǎng)傳輸?shù)牡诙?wù),所述第二服務(wù)包括由一種或多種所述第一服務(wù)組成的組合服務(wù)。5.根據(jù)權(quán)利要求4所述的基于整車域控的軟件架構(gòu),其特征在于,所述原子服務(wù)模塊還...

    【專利技術(shù)屬性】
    技術(shù)研發(fā)人員:王俊林王來(lái)
    申請(qǐng)(專利權(quán))人:成都賽力斯科技有限公司
    類型:發(fā)明
    國(guó)別省市:

    網(wǎng)友詢問(wèn)留言 已有0條評(píng)論
    • 還沒(méi)有人留言評(píng)論。發(fā)表了對(duì)其他瀏覽者有用的留言會(huì)獲得科技券。

    1
    主站蜘蛛池模板: 中文字幕无码av激情不卡| 永久免费av无码网站大全| 亚洲AV无码AV男人的天堂| 无码人妻精品一区二区三区66| 日韩人妻无码一区二区三区99| 国产乱人伦中文无无码视频试看| av无码一区二区三区| 亚洲AV无码国产精品色| 中文字幕在线无码一区| 无码永久免费AV网站| 中文字幕乱码人妻无码久久 | 一区二区无码免费视频网站| 无码日韩人妻精品久久| 97久久精品亚洲中文字幕无码| 黄A无码片内射无码视频| 亚洲AV无码AV吞精久久| 日韩免费无码一区二区三区| 亚洲一本大道无码av天堂| 日本精品人妻无码免费大全| 日韩人妻无码精品久久久不卡| 久久亚洲国产成人精品无码区| 国产精品亚洲专区无码WEB| 久久久久无码精品国产不卡| 国产在线无码一区二区三区视频| 日韩精品无码Av一区二区| 无码人妻精品一区二区三区久久久 | 国产精品xxxx国产喷水亚洲国产精品无码久久一区 | 精品无码一区二区三区亚洲桃色 | 久久亚洲精品无码AV红樱桃| 中文字幕人妻三级中文无码视频| 亚洲av无码专区国产不乱码| 色爱无码AV综合区| 色窝窝无码一区二区三区| 无码人妻视频一区二区三区| 亚洲中文字幕无码一久久区| 亚洲午夜国产精品无码老牛影视| 人妻无码久久精品| 国产又爽又黄无码无遮挡在线观看| 日韩精品无码人妻一区二区三区| 国内精品久久久久久无码不卡| 九九在线中文字幕无码|